Nigel Gillingham is following in JV Smith’s footsteps

Readers of The Local Answer will have seen the recent story on Nigel Gillingham, who is set to become president of the Rugby Football Union on 1st August 2021.

Gillingham, who lives in Stroud and is a social member at Stroud Rugby Club, is currently the RFU’s junior vice-president and is also a hardworking member of the Gloucestershire RFU.

Russell Hillier knows Gillingham well – it was Hillier who encouraged the one-time Leicester second row to get involved with the Gloucestershire RFU some 10 years ago – and after reading the story in The Local Answer’s December issue he got in touch.

“Nigel Gillingham is a good man and it’s great for Gloucestershire and for Stroud that he is set to become president of the Rugby Football Union,” said Hillier, himself a former Stroud player and the club’s president.

“We’re also very proud because our club has also got the oldest living ex-president of the RFU – JV Smith. He’s 93 now but he’s a life member at the club and still comes down occasionally.”

Smith – his first name is John – played four times on the wing for England in the 1950 Five Nations Championship, scoring tries against Wales, France and Scotland (two).

“He was a very good player,” said Hillier of Smith, who served as RFU president in 1982/83.

Another very good former Stroud player was Peter Woodruff, who sadly died at the beginning of last month at the age of 99.

“He was the oldest surviving England international,” said Hillier.

Like JV Smith he was a wing and like Smith he also played for Stroud.

“He joined us in 1959 from Cheltenham when he moved to Woodchester,” continued Hillier. “His son Peter also played for us.”

Woodruff also played for Harlequins and won four caps for England in the 1951 Five Nations Championship.
